The Virtual Engineering Centre (VEC) is a cutting-edge facility that leverages digital technologies to revolutionise engineering processes and innovation. Positioned at the forefront of technological advancements, the VEC operates as a dynamic hub for research, development, and collaboration in the field of virtual engineering.
At the heart of the VEC’s mission is the integration of virtual technologies to enhance the entire engineering lifecycle. By utilising state-of-the-art tools such as virtual reality, simulation, and advanced modelling techniques, the VEC empowers engineers and researchers to visualise, analyse, and optimise their designs in a virtual environment. This approach enables accelerated prototyping, reduces development costs, and facilitates more informed decision-making throughout the product development cycle.
